DIET COLA CHICKEN MY WAY

The proverbial statement "You know you are a Weight Watcher when..." could easily be completed with you have heard of or tried chicken simmered in a sauce made of equal parts ketchup and diet cola. While I love the dish for it's simplicity, I find it too sweet for my tastes. Inspired by Recipe #219157 and the addition of onions to add a savory note, I decided to play with the classic and developed this version. Though there are a few more ingredients, it is just as easy to prepare as the original. (WW 4 points per serving and Core)

Time 55m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 6

4 (4 ounce) boneless skinless chicken breasts
12 ounces diet cola (I use diet Pepsi)
1 cup ketchup
2/3 cup finely diced red onions or 2/3 cup yellow onion
2 teaspoons cider vinegar
1/4 teaspoon hot sauce

Steps:

  • Mix together the ketchup, diet cola, vinegar, hot sauce and onions in a large skillet. Add the chicken breasts and bring the sauce to a boil over medium high heat.
  • Reduce to a simmer and cook for 50 minutes, until the chicken is tender enough to split with a fork. The sauce will be reduced by half and quite rich and thick.
  • Serve each breast with a quarter of the sauce.
